A forum run by Empower Women during May and July of 2015 raised discussions regarding the economic independence and empowerment of women across the world. The ability to obtain paid, safe and secure employment is decidedly a crucial element in achieving this.

Women face varying degrees of sexual harassment and exploitation within workplaces. According to Empower Women, many are not officially employed, yet contribute to businesses as unpaid workers. Mpume Mqwebu of South Africa explains that bad working conditions are “forced on women and purported as part of a day’s work”.
